This is a must-see. Now open at the Hampton University Museum

Picturing Freedom: Harriet Tubman and the Combahee River Raid brings together photographs, paintings, sculpture, and film to tell the story of one of history's most extraordinary acts of liberation โ€” when Harriet Tubman led soldiers to free more than 700 enslaved people in a single night.

The exhibition includes the Hampton University Museum's iconic Harriet Tubman Series by Jacob Lawrence and is inspired by Dr. Edda Fields-Black's 2025 Pulitzer Prize-winning book. Powerful, important, and right here in our backyard.

What a week โ€” and what a month. Our President Claire Bellecci has been all over Hampton Roads lately, and we love to see it. ๐Ÿ’™

Earlier this month, Claire volunteered at the Soundscapes Virginia Community Music Festival at the Ferguson Center for the Arts, where young musicians performed under the theme "We Are America's Story" โ€” and later that week attended the Stronger Together Benefit Concert at The Vanguard in Hampton to cheer on Soundscapes student musicians and enjoy an incredible night of live music.

Yesterday she joined the Rotary of Newport News to hear Scott Martin of the Fort Monroe Authority present the Fort Monroe Landscape Action Plan โ€” a vision for the fort's future as a walkable, bikeable, nature-forward green oasis that honors its remarkable history while creating something beautiful for generations to come. With landscape architecture firm Hargreaves Jones at the helm, the future of Fort Monroe is genuinely exciting.

And today? Out at TWICS STEM Day representing Youth Sailing Virginia, Inc. alongside fellow board members Alan Bomar (thanks for delivering, rigging, and picking up the pram!) Alan Witt, Rose Hobart, and YSV Sailing Instructor Tyler Brown โ€” connecting the next generation of Hampton Roads students with sailing as a gateway to science, technology, engineering, and math.
